Least Common Multiple of 8444/152,6486/3185

Given numbers are 8444/152,6486/3185

Formula to find LCM of Fractions is

L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ators

As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ators

In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 8444,6486

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 8444,6486 is 27383892.

GCF of Denominators means GCF of 152,3185 as per the given fractions.

GCF of 152,3185 is 1 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.

Least Common Multiple of 8444,6486 with GCF Formula

Least Common Multiple of 8444,6486 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a1,a2,a3....,an) = ( a1 × a2 × a3 × .... × an) / GCF(a1,a2,a3....,an) x common factors(if more than 2 numbers have common factors).

We need to calculate greatest common factor of 8444,6486 and common factors if more than two numbers have common factor,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(8444,6486) = 2

common factors(in case of two or more numbers have common factors) = 1

GCF(8444,6486) x common factors =2 x 1 = 2

LCM(8444,6486) = ( 8444 × 6486 ) / 2

LCM(8444,6486) = 54767784 / 2

LCM(8444,6486) = 27383892
